Chase comes to Vermont as an Assistant Athletic Performance Coach. He spent the past three seasons as an assistant strength coach for the Colorado Avalanche, where he was fortunate to learn from and work with some of the best players and staff in the NHL.
At UVM he is responsible for designing and implementing training programs for the men’s and women’s hockey programs.
Chase earned his master’s degree in applied exercise science, is a certified strength and conditioning specialist (CSCS) through the National Strength and Conditioning Association and previously completed his undergraduate studies in Kinesiology at Colorado Mesa University.
His practical and applied experience primarily involve working with men’s and women’s hockey players of all levels (NHL, AHL, ECHL, NCAA, junior hockey, AAA & AA youth). In June of 2020 Chase also founded Denver Human Performance which is responsible for training a wide variety of athletes in the greater Denver area.
